Week 10: Mold Warfare & Rainy Woes Update: 28.07.2025 | Day 79 Tough news first: Constant rain, humidity never drops below 60% - full-blown mold weather. Yesterday spotted first mold outbreaks. Cut immediately: 1 budsite on Forbidden Runtz, 2 on Green Crack. Damage contained for now thanks to eagle-eyed inspection. Daily mold patrols intensified. Strain Status in the Rain: Forbidden Runtz - Foxtailing worsens (humidity culprit?) - Trichomes mostly cloudy - 1 week to harvest target - Considering partial harvest: Biggest buds first, smaller ones risk mold - Beautiful purple hues emerging (ironically makes mold spotting harder) - Smell remains fantastic Green Crack - Fully sugarcoated but mold hit her hardest - Yield estimate: ~50g if no more mold - Trichomes: Cloudy but zero amber - needs 7+ days - Critical need: Airflow around thickest buds Bruce Banner - No mold yet (thank you sativa genes!) - Buds still swelling daily - stay vigilant - Resin production finally ramping up - Pistils showing vibrant colors - Mild aroma developing - Timeline: Minimum 2 more weeks Survival Protocol: - Daily inspections: Flashlight checks inside every bud - Immediate surgery: Sterilized scissors ready 24/7 - Yellow leaf purge: Remove wilted leaves instantly (mold incubators) Hoping your skies are sunnier than ours, Catch y'all next week. The plants are still growing at a good pace. Just finished their 1st week on 12-12. They definitely filled out so we went ahead and did like a 40 % defoliation to help the light get through all those branches. Waiting to see the start of the stretch and some more early signs of preflower. I was short on time or inwould have more up close shots of early signs, I'll edit mid week and update on how they bounced back from the trimming.
